Trainer Alan King boasts a good strike-rate at this venue and his WILLIAM HUNTER can get off the mark at the first time of asking over hurdles having been racing on the Flat in recent seasons. The selection has been contesting competitive events over 1m4f in the main this year and is taken to defeat the ex-German-trained Parthenius who makes his debut for Dan Skelton today. The mare Drops Of Jupitor, who is another debuting over hurdles today can claim third on this occasion.
